>Also what happens to nyphea lotus (lilly I think) when you let it send up
>pads to the surface without trimming them?  I have let mine go for about a
>month now and it shows no signs of stopping putting up 8 inch diameter
>leaves every other day.

If your nymphaea are getting adequate nutrition, they will continue to put
up 8" diameter or larger leaves all year, plus an occasional flower here or
there.  The bulb will also divide by itself and produce plantlets.  You can
wind up with a Nymphaea tank in a few years.
